Bryson Elementary Welcomes a New Garden!

The 4th graders at Bryson Elementary are super excited to be the first classes to get their hands dirty and start planting in this brand new garden!

Each class took over to plant a pizza bed (tomatoes, basil, spinach), a salad bed (cucumbers, carrots, radishes, lettuce) and an herb bed (oregano, sage, thyme, rosemary). They learned how deep to plant their seeds depending on the size, and to focus on the areas closest to the irrigation.

And their efforts were rewarded – after just one week all of the beds have sprouting! We spent the last class making identifiers and tasting some yummy fall flavors.
